Classic Tzatziki
This classic Greek tzatziki is a vibrant, cooling dip featuring thick strained yogurt, crisp cucumber, pungent garlic, and aromatic dill. Its creamy texture and refreshing flavor make it an ideal accompaniment for grilled meats, fresh vegetables, or warm pita bread.

Sposób przygotowania
Krok po kroku
- 1
Wash the cucumber thoroughly and then grate it using the large holes of a box grater or a food processor fitted with a grating disc.
Około 2 min
Wskazówka kucharza: For a finer texture, you can use the smaller holes of the grater, but the larger shreds provide a pleasant crunch.
- 2
Transfer the grated cucumber to the center of a clean kitchen towel or several layers of paper towels.
- 3
Gather the edges of the towel and twist firmly to squeeze out as much excess water as possible from the cucumber. This step is crucial for achieving a thick, non-watery tzatziki.
Około 3 min
Wskazówka kucharza: The more water you remove, the creamier and more concentrated the flavor of your tzatziki will be. Don't be afraid to apply significant pressure.
- 4
Peel and finely mince the garlic cloves using a garlic press or a sharp chef's knife.
Około 1 min
Wskazówka kucharza: For a milder garlic flavor, you can grate the garlic instead of mincing it.
- 5
Finely chop the fresh dill, ensuring no large stems are included.
Około 1 min
Wskazówka kucharza: Fresh dill is essential for the authentic flavor of tzatziki; dried dill is not an adequate substitute.
- 6
In a medium mixing bowl, combine the strained Greek yogurt, the well-squeezed grated cucumber, minced garlic, and chopped fresh dill.
Około 1 min
Wskazówka kucharza: Using full-fat Greek yogurt will result in a richer, creamier tzatziki.
- 7
Add the olive oil, red wine vinegar, salt, and black pepper to the yogurt mixture.
Wskazówka kucharza: Red wine vinegar adds a subtle tang that brightens the overall flavor profile.
- 8
Stir all the ingredients together thoroughly until they are well combined and evenly distributed.
Około 1 min
Wskazówka kucharza: Use a spatula or spoon to gently fold the ingredients together without overmixing, which can break down the yogurt's texture.
- 9
Cover the bowl tightly with plastic wrap or an airtight lid and refrigerate the tzatziki for at least 30 minutes.
Około 30 min
Wskazówka kucharza: Chilling allows the flavors to meld and deepen, resulting in a more harmonious and delicious dip.
- 10
Before serving, taste the tzatziki and adjust the seasoning with additional salt, pepper, or a splash more vinegar if desired.
Około 1 min
Wskazówka kucharza: The flavors will intensify after chilling, so taste before making final adjustments.

This versatile dip is fantastic with warm pita bread, fresh vegetable sticks like carrots and bell peppers, or as a cooling counterpoint to grilled chicken, lamb, or fish. For a delightful appetizer spread, serve it alongside hummus and olive tapenade. Consider garnishing with a drizzle of extra virgin olive oil and a sprig of fresh dill before serving.
Store leftover tzatziki in an airtight container in the refrigerator.
Tzatziki is best served chilled and does not require reheating.
